As of the 2020 census, Shawsville had a population of 1,241. [3] It is part of the Blacksburg – Christiansburg Metropolitan Statistical Area which encompasses all of Montgomery County, Virginia, and the city of Radford. Shawsville is a CDP located in Montgomery County, Virginia. Shawsville has a 2026 population of 1,821. Shawsville is currently growing at a rate of 1.79% annually but its population has decreased by -6.71%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 1,952 in 2020. The tiny Montgomery County settlement of Shawsville began in the 1850s as a rail stop for nearby Alleghany Springs. It took its name from Charles B. Shaw, chief engineer for Virginia during whose term the Southwest Turnpike was built through the nascent town. Shawsville, Virginia, is a hidden gem in the heart of the Blue Ridge Mountains. Travelers can explore the lush surroundings via hiking and biking trails or delve into history at local landmarks such as the historic Shawsville train depot.
